Attorney Fees and Costs
Hourly Rates
Many Carmel family law attorneys charge an hourly rate for their services. The hourly rate may vary depending on the attorney’s experience, expertise, and caseload. It’s important to discuss fees upfront and understand how your attorney tracks and bills for their time.
Retainers and Flat Fees
Some attorneys may work on a retainer or flat fee basis. A retainer is an upfront payment that secures the attorney’s services for a specific period of time. Flat fees cover a specific scope of services and are often used for uncontested matters.
Payment Plans and Financial Assistance
Some attorneys offer payment plans or financial assistance options for clients who have difficulty meeting legal fees. Don’t hesitate to inquire about payment options if cost is a concern.

Table Breakdown: Carmel Family Law Attorney Fees
Fee Structure | Description |
---|---|
Hourly Rates | Attorneys charge a set hourly rate for their services, typically ranging from $150 to $400 per hour. |
Retainers | Clients pay an upfront retainer fee to secure the attorney’s services for a specific period of time. |
Flat Fees | Attorneys charge a fixed fee for a specific scope of services, often used for uncontested matters. |
Payment Plans | Some attorneys offer payment plans to accommodate clients with financial difficulties. |

FAQ about Carmel Family Law Attorneys
What is family law?
Family law encompasses legal matters involving marriage, divorce, child custody, support, and other family-related issues.
How do I choose the right family law attorney?
Consider their experience, reputation, communication skills, and ability to connect with you and your specific needs.
What fees do family law attorneys charge?
Fees vary depending on the complexity of the case, the experience of the attorney, and the location of the practice. Consult with potential attorneys to discuss their fee structure.
What is the divorce process like?
Divorce involves legal steps such as filing a petition, responding to the petition, discovery, mediation, and a final hearing.
How is child custody determined?
Custody is typically determined based on the best interests of the child, considering factors such as the child’s age, emotional needs, and the parents’ ability to provide a stable environment.
What is child support?
Child support is a financial obligation to provide for a child’s needs, such as housing, food, education, and healthcare.
What are my rights as a parent in a divorce?
Your rights include seeking a fair distribution of assets and liabilities, determining child custody and support, and having a say in your children’s education and well-being.
How long does it take to get a divorce?
Divorce timelines vary depending on factors such as the complexity of the case, the contested nature of the proceedings, and the workload of the court.
What is a prenuptial agreement?
A prenuptial agreement is a legal contract that establishes the rights and obligations of the parties in the event of a divorce.
